He stands roughly at roughly 6'1. He has never been known to be much of a mass of muscle but he's no twig either. He falls somewhere in between packing enough muscle to get the job done. He wears a fairly sharp face in shape. His hazel eyes are usually soft and welcoming but when angered they turn more piercing than most daggers. One of his most distinctive features is his dark blue-green hair. The color is most reminiscent to that of the deep ocean where light struggles to reach. He enjoys using his words to fight his battles while avoiding conflict whenever possible. That is, conflict towards himself. Komu has always been the person who will readily throw his body in front of anyone who is in danger. Protecting others trumps his desire of avoiding conflict. He finds his joy in life by giving others the ability to be happy. To him, a friendly smile is reward enough for all his efforts. Throughout life, Komu developed into being quite the extrovert in his dealings with others. Engaging in conversations with complete strangers is a walk in the park for him. As an extrovert, he gets his energy and his will to continue from the energy of those surrounding him. If the mood of the room is happy and energetic, Komu will never find himself feeling down. He is also very self-critical. He always sees the room in himself that needs to be improved. Even when victorious, he will find something that he feels needs to improve. Because of this, whenever he fails he beats himself up more than most would. While these feelings never really go away, the severity is greatly affect by whether or not he is surrounded by people who do not share in the same mood. While they weren’t very wealthy they had a roof over their heads and food on the table. Luxury wasn’t really something he got too familiar with. His father was a carpenter but he was always overshadowed by the bigger businesses that ruled over the town. His mother didn’t have a job and instead stayed at home to take care of Komu. Early on in life he was homeschooled by his parents. They weren’t the smartest of people but they tried their best with his teachings. Komu learned all the basics he really needed to get by in life but he started to get very dissatisfied with the little that he was being taught. When he was about 12 years old, his father was out at the train station picking up a shipment that had come in for his carpentry business. While he was there, a stranger had slipped off the platform and had fallen onto the tracks where a moving train was about to tread over. Quickly, Komu’s father rushed over and pulled the man to safety just before the train would have turned the man into a ground meat. The man thanked Komu’s father and invited him and his family over to dinner that night as a show of thanks for saving his life. Upon their arrival at the stranger’s house, Komu was overtaken by wonder at the rich mansion that was laid out before his eyes. This man was one of the richest businessmen in town. After the dinner, the man approached Komu’s father and offered him an education at his brother’s boarding school in England. Komu’s father liked the idea but knew it would be a long time before he was able to his child again. In the end Komu ended up leaving for the boarding school shortly before his 13 birthday. Komu really didn’t fit well into the rich society of the boarding school he attended. He wasn’t familiar with the way that they lived their lives and it showed. He was pretty much an outcast from the other students and was bullied on a regular basis. Though he really didn’t care what the others would say about him, it still took a toll on him as time went on. As it was hard for him to make friends, he got into online gaming where no one really knew who he was. While online he could be whoever he wanted to be. What he desired most was to be like those who had shunned him from their society. He became elegant and eloquent trying his hardest to be as royal as he could. This secret identity of his helped him get by through the real world and even helped him better connect with those around him. By the time he graduated, he still never really fit in to his classmates but he moved on with his life. He moved into a quaint little apartment and begun his life in the real world. He continued his internet gaming life when he moved and shortly after found the game called Elder Tales. He had heard about the game throughout his time in school but he never looked into it. Once he starting playing, however, he had fell in love with the game. At this point, he wanted to be different than his assailants back in school. He wanted to be someone who welcomed all. The Bard imbues a tune onto a weapon that allows the weapon to cause a shockwave on impact with the target's body. From this point on, the remnant shockwave remains on the target's body and acts like a time bomb ready to be set off by another attack. If the target is struck by an attack while Resonance Beat is still active, they suffer an increased amount of damage on the second blow. It is such that Bards who use percussion instruments and repeatedly use Resonance Beat are called "Drummers" or "Taiko masters". This skill has a casting time of 2 seconds and a cooldown of 20 seconds. Battle Tempo effect: While in Allegro/Presto, the effect of Resonance Beat's second blow knocks down the target.
